The Operations Finance Business Partner is responsible for providing comprehensive financial support and strategic insights to the operational business groups and their project management teams. This role serves as a key financial partner, building trust and strong relationships to help leaders manage their projects and profit centers effectively. The ideal candidate will be proficient in financial analysis, forecasting, and reporting, with a strong ability to communicate complex financial information clearly and effectively to non-finance professionals. Strong analytical, interpersonal, and communication skills are essential.
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
Education: Bachelor's Degree in Finance or Accounting. CPA, MBA or other certification is favorable but not required.
Experience: A minimum of 7-10 years of experience in finance or corporate accounting, with a minimum of 3 years in a direct operations or project-focused environment.
Travel: 5-10%
Work Schedule: Typical work hours are between 7: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. Monday – Friday. However, work may be performed at any time on any day of the week to meet business needs.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
Strategic Financial Partnership: Acts as a financial business partner to project management and operational leadership on complex initiatives and strategic decisions.
Operational & Project Analysis: Provides detailed financial analysis and insights to support business strategies, focusing on project profitability, customer analysis, and overall financial performance.
Budgeting and Forecasting: Leads and supports the budget and forecast processes for supported operational groups to ensure alignment with short- and long-term business goals.
Performance Monitoring: Analyzes financial results, monitors variances, identifies trends, and recommends actions to operational leaders to optimize financial project performance.
Data Interpretation: Interprets and communicates complex financial data to support decision-making, highlighting trends, causes, risks, and opportunities.
Process Improvement: Drives ongoing improvement and innovation in financial processes, procedures, and tools within the operations finance function.
Cross-Functional Collaboration: Serves as the primary liaison between operations and other financial departments (e.g., accounting, tax) to ensure accurate financial project alignment and resolve unique issues.
Cash Flow and Profitability Management: Monitors project cash flow, including over/under billing and Days Sales Outstanding (DSO), and performs profitability analysis for projects and customers.
Ad Hoc Analysis: Leads special projects and provides ad hoc financial analysis as required by operational and finance leaders.

Tips for Your Finance Business Partner Job Search
Quantify your business influence clearly
Finance business partner roles reward impact over process. For each position on your resume, state the business decision you influenced and the outcome it drove, not just the models you built or the reports you ran. Hiring managers want to see commercial judgment, not technical output.

Tailor your resume to the business unit
A finance business partner embedded in sales requires a different emphasis than one supporting operations or product. Read the job description closely and mirror its language around the specific commercial area, whether that is revenue, cost, or capital allocation.
Highlight cross-functional relationships you have built
Employers screen for candidates who can work alongside non-finance leaders, not just report to them. Name the specific functions you partnered with, such as marketing, supply chain, or engineering, and describe how those relationships changed a business outcome.
Prepare a business case walkthrough for interviews
Most finance business partner interviews include a scenario where you present a recommendation under time pressure. Practice structuring a concise recommendation with clear assumptions, a stated risk, and a preferred course of action you can defend when challenged.
Negotiate using the scope of the role
When negotiating an offer, ground your conversation in the complexity of the business unit, the number of stakeholders you will support, and the budget authority involved. These are the levers finance business partner roles are evaluated on internally, and they carry weight in offer discussions.

How do you become a finance business partner?
Start by building three to five years in FP&A, management accounting, or a commercial finance function where you regularly interact with non-finance teams. Develop fluency in financial modeling and business intelligence tools, then actively seek projects where you advise a business unit rather than just report on it. Demonstrating that you translate numbers into decisions is the clearest path into a dedicated business partner role.
Can you get a finance business partner job with little experience?
Entry-level finance business partner roles do exist, typically titled junior finance business partner or finance analyst with business partnering responsibilities. The most effective approach is to gain FP&A or management accounting exposure first, then volunteer for cross-functional projects in your current role. A strong interview narrative about influencing a business decision, even a small one, matters more than years of experience at the junior level.
What does the finance business partner interview process look like?
Most processes run three to four stages. A recruiter screen is followed by a hiring manager conversation focused on your commercial experience and stakeholder relationships. A technical or case-study round tests your ability to analyze a business scenario and present a recommendation under time pressure. Final rounds often include a panel with the business unit leader you would support, who is assessing cultural and communication fit as much as technical skill.
